The Michigan branch of the Womau's Board of Miesions of the Interior holds iu annual meeting in the Ooagragattonal churcli of this city to-day and to-morrow. TUe following is thé program : WKD2JESD4Y AFTEKVOOS. 2o'clook. Opening service. Minutes of last Anuuiil Meeting.
